发明名称 POWER SUPPLY SYSTEM FOR VEHICLE, AND BIDIRECTIONAL DC/DC CONVERTER
摘要 <p><P>PROBLEM TO BE SOLVED: To provide a power supply system for a vehicle capable minimizing the lowering of charging efficiency and the resultant lowering of fuel economy even if defects such as cable breakage or short-circuit occur and capable of preventing the lowering of the performance and service life of a power supply. <P>SOLUTION: This power supply system 10 for the vehicle comprises a bidirectional DC/DC converter 70 and two different batteries 12 and 14 connected to each other through the bidirectional DC/DC converter 70. The output voltage of the bidirectional DC/DC converter 70 is determined based on an output voltage indication signal supplied from the outside. When the voltage level of the output voltage indication signal becomes zero, the output voltage of the bidirectional DC/DC converter 70 varies depending upon a difference in the power supply direction of the bidirectional DC/DC converter 70. <P>COPYRIGHT: (C)2004,JPO&NCIPI</p>
